The 2022 Land Rover Range Rover Evoque Mk2 (L551) has 3 known issues. 2 are moderate concerns worth inspecting before purchase.

Haldex AWD Pump Blockage

Moderate

The AWD coupling pump can become clogged with sludge, disabling the 4WD system.

Symptoms: "Traction Reduced" message, Front wheels spinning on wet grass...

Est. repair cost: £350–£600

Front Wheel Bearing Wear

Moderate

Front wheel bearings wear prematurely on UK roads, causing a grinding or droning noise that worsens with speed.

Symptoms: Grinding noise from front, Noise increases with speed...

Est. repair cost: £350–£500 per bearing

Touch Pro Duo / Pivi Pro Freezing

Minor

Infotainment screens freeze, go black, or are slow to respond. Apple CarPlay and Android Auto connections drop intermittently.

Symptoms: Screen freezes or goes black, Smartphone connection drops...

Est. repair cost: £0 (Software update)

Buying Tips for the 2022 Land Rover Range Rover Evoque Mk2 (L551)

  • Ensure the Touch Pro Duo or Pivi Pro (2021+) screens are responsive and don't freeze.
  • Check the flush door handles pop out and retract smoothly; motors can fail.
  • On diesels, insist on a 7k-10k mile oil change history to protect the timing chain.
  • Look for a rhythm humming noise - front wheel bearings wear prematurely on UK roads.
